And just in case you'd like to take it a step further and actually become a paper doll yourself, you can always follow the lead of the highly entertaining Ennio Marchetto, an Italian performance artist who covers himself in as many as 80 layers of hand-drawn paper costumes, peels them off one at a time, and plays the parts of famous and infamous people throughout history.
